I'm getting ready to buy a SD card for my 3850 & can't find decent info as far as the memory limit. How large of a SD card can I get? I see Compaq only sells up to 128 meg, but the pricing on the Sandisk 256 looks pretty attractive at $110.00. I'm going to buy online & so don't want to have to return it if there's a problem with the size. Thanks!
AnswerDude
11-13-2002, 12:12 PM
I don't think there's a limit on the ipaq side, it can use whatever the maximum the sd manufacturer can produce. I've heard of people using 512m sd with no problem, and there's a 1 gig version coming. There are some reports of problem with sandisk card though, especially the 128m version. Lexar card has better responses from users.
